
Paljassaare Peninsula
Tallinn • Coastal Areas
Paljassaare Peninsula is a tranquil spot just outside Tallinn, known for its rich birdlife and natural beauty. It's part of a protected nature reserve, home to over 200 bird species, making it a paradise for birdwatchers. Walking and cycling paths weave through meadows and coastal marshes, providing lovely views of the sea and city skyline. Although it's a retreat from urban noise, the area is easily accessible from the city, perfect for a day trip. The peninsula's diverse habitats, from reed beds to sandy shores, ensure a variety of wildlife encounters.
